Facebook Ads cost per app install benchmarks: SaaS & Cloud Platforms in Argentina

This analysis looks at cost per app install trends for industry SaaS & Cloud Platforms and target country Argentina compared to the global trend. The analysis is based on $3B worth of advertising data from our dataset, which provides strong directional benchmarks.

Key takeaways

  • Overall level: Argentina’s average cost per app install was about $32.18, roughly 2.95x above the global baseline average of $10.92 — an above‑market level across the period.
  • Range: Selected series low at $0.87 (Oct 2024) and high at $184.29 (Jul 2025). Baseline ranged from $1.98 (Sep 2024) to $26.21 (Jun 2025).
  • Volatility: Argentina’s month‑to‑month absolute change averaged ≈307%, far higher than the global baseline’s ≈75%.
  • Trend: From Sep 2024 to Aug 2025, Argentina rose from $1.38 to $78.78 (+~5,609%); the baseline moved from $1.98 to $15.00 (+~659%).
  • Seasonality: Q4 2024 remained very low in Argentina, followed by a sharp New Year spike in Jan–Mar and an extreme outlier in Jul. The global series rose into Nov, dipped in Dec, and peaked in Jun.

Why we use median instead of average

We use the median CTR because the underlying distribution of click-through rates is highly skewed, with a small share of campaigns achieving extremely high CTRs. These outliers can inflate a simple average, making it less representative of what most advertisers actually experience. By using the median—which sits at the midpoint of all campaigns—we provide a more rigorous and realistic benchmark that reflects the true underlying data model and helps you set attainable performance expectations.

What's a good CPI for iOS vs Android in 2025?

iOS CPIs often range from $2 to $5 or more. Android is usually cheaper, between $1 and $3. Your CPI will depend on geo, creative, and optimization goal.

Why is my app install cost higher in some countries?

Some regions like the US, UK, and Canada have higher competition and stricter privacy regulations, which drive up costs. Countries with lower purchasing power typically have cheaper CPIs.

What creatives drive the lowest CPI on Facebook?

Short videos showing app benefits, UGC-style content, and localized messaging tend to perform best. Clear CTAs and fast-paced visuals help lower your CPI.

Should I optimize for installs or in-app actions?

Optimizing for installs gets volume, but optimizing for actions like signups or purchases brings higher quality users. It depends on your goals and how much post-install behavior matters.

How do I lower CPI without tanking app retention or quality?

Align your creative with the app experience, avoid misleading ads, and exclude users who already installed. You can also test lookalike audiences based on high-quality users, not just all installers.
